Donald Trump Jr. defended Chelsea Clinton against accusations she helped to spark the New Zealand mosque massacres by spreading anti-Muslim sentiment. On Friday, tensions boiled over when Clinton was accosted by a New York University student who attempted to publicly shame her for “all the Islamophobia that you have stoked.” According to The New York Post, Clinton was attending a vigil on the campus for the 49 people killed in the attacks earlier that day. Footage of the incident surfaced on Twitter, showing the interaction in which she can be seen calmly addressing the student. “Certainly it was never my intention. I do believe words matter.”Still, the student persisted in dressing down Clinton, claiming the shootings were “stoked by people like you.”
